ISO 17075-1:2017 specifies a method for determining chromium(VI) in solutions leached from leather under defined conditions. The method described is suitable to quantify the chromium(VI) content in leathers down to 3 mg/kg. ISO 17075-1:2017 is applicable to all leather types. The results obtained from this method are strictly dependent on the extraction conditions. Results obtained by using other extraction procedures (extraction solution, pH, extraction time, etc.) are not comparable with the results produced by the procedure described in this document. If a leather sample is tested with both this document and ISO 17075-2, the results obtained with ISO 17075-2 are considered as the reference. The advantage of the method described in ISO 17075-2 is that there are no interferences from the colour of the extract. Nevertheless, interlaboratory trials do not show significant differences (see Annex C) and the results are comparable between both methods.

ISO 17075-1:2017 - Leather - Chemical determination of chromium(VI) content in leather - Part 1: Colorimetric method defines a laboratory procedure to quantify extractable chromium(VI) in leather. The standard specifies a colorimetric assay based on 1,5‑diphenylcarbazide (DPC) that yields a red/violet complex measured photometrically at 540 nm, and is suitable for results down to 3 mg/kg (expressed on dry mass). The method is applicable to all leather types and stresses that extraction conditions (solution, pH, time) directly determine reported values.
Key topics and requirements
- Extraction conditions: Leaching of chromium(VI) is carried out in a phosphate buffer at pH 7.0–8.0 under defined degassed conditions (argon or nitrogen) - results are strictly dependent on these parameters.
- Sample prep and mass: Typical analytical sample ≈ 2 g cut to small pieces (ISO 4044 referenced); extraction performed with mechanical shaking (≈ 3 h at ~100 min‑1).
- Colorimetric reaction: Chromium(VI) oxidizes DPC to form a colored complex measured at 540 nm; absorbance is used for quantification.
- Interference control: Co‑extracted dyes and coloured substances can be removed using solid phase extraction (SPE) cartridges (e.g., RP C18 or activated magnesium silicate) prior to colorimetric analysis.
- Calibration and standards: The standard provides procedures for preparing calibration and stock solutions (potassium dichromate used as a chromium(VI) standard).
- Detection limit and comparability: Method quantifies down to 3 mg/kg; results are not comparable with other extraction procedures unless those follow the same conditions. If both ISO 17075‑1 and ISO 17075‑2 are used, ISO 17075‑2 (ion chromatography) is considered the reference method.
- Quality controls: Blank, calibration, and recovery checks (including matrix and SPE influences) are required.
Applications and users
ISO 17075-1:2017 is used for:
- Leather manufacturers and finishers for in‑house quality control.
- Independent testing laboratories performing compositional analysis.
- Product compliance and safety teams assessing chromium(VI) content in leather goods.
- Material scientists and R&D evaluating tanning processes and mitigation measures. Practical uses include batch release testing, supplier verification, and investigation of colored/leather treated materials where a colorimetric approach is suitable.
